With a private-entry in-law suite, two double detached garages, and multiple entrances throughout the home, there's room here for extended family, hobbies, vehicles, and all the ways modern families live today. The in-law suite spans two levels and features one bedroom plus a den/office, fresh paint, appliances included, and its own private entrance, making it move-in ready from day one. The main home has been completely refreshed and revamped, offering three bedrooms, two full bathrooms, and the rec/games room of your dreams with plenty of space for movie nights, entertaining, or family fun. Multiple entrances, including a lower-level walkout and side entry, provide added convenience and flexibility for busy households. For car enthusiasts, hobbyists, and those who need room to work, the property features two double detached garages and ample paved parking. One garage offers 12-foot ceilings and is fully wired, while the second is wired, heated, and insulated—ideal for projects, storage, or a dedicated workshop space. Outside, summer is yours to enjoy. Major updates include a new roof in 2024, a brand-new lower-level shower in 2026, a new hot water heater (2026), and a brand-new septic system installed in June 2026.
